Bienville County faces the demographic and economic pressures common to high-poverty rural counties. Median household income of $34,992 alongside a poverty rate of 32% point to limited economic opportunity, with downstream effects on housing, health outcomes, and out-migration. CDC PLACES data shows adult obesity in Bienville County at 48%, well above the US figure — a marker of broader health-system access and economic conditions in the area.
